Lap siding repair services involve fixing damaged or deteriorating lap siding to restore the appearance and integrity of a property's exterior. This work typically includes replacing broken, cracked, or rotting boards, as well as addressing issues like warping or loose panels. Skilled service providers assess the extent of damage, remove the compromised sections, and install new siding that matches the existing material and style. Proper repair not only enhances curb appeal but also helps protect the underlying structure from moisture and pests.
Many property owners seek lap siding repair to solve common problems such as water infiltration, which can lead to wood rot or mold growth if left untreated. Over time, exposure to weather elements like rain, humidity, and temperature fluctuations can cause siding to crack, warp, or loosen. Repair services help prevent further deterioration by sealing gaps, replacing damaged boards, and ensuring the siding remains securely attached. Addressing these issues early can save money on more extensive repairs down the line and maintain the property's value.
Lap siding repair services are often used on residential homes, especially those with traditional wood or fiber cement lap siding. They are also applicable to multi-family buildings, historic properties, and rental units where maintaining the exterior's condition is important. Homeowners who notice peeling paint, visible cracks, or areas where siding is pulling away from the house should consider professional repair. These services are suitable for properties that want to preserve their appearance and structural protection without the need for a full siding replacement.

The overview below groups typical Lap Siding Repair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Aiken, SC.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or lap siding repairs in Aiken range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es, such as replacing damaged panels or sealing gaps, fall within this range. Fewer projects reach the upper end, which may involve more extensive patching or multiple spots.
Moderate Repairs - For moderate repairs involving several panels or localized sections, local contractors often charge between $600 and $1,500. These projects are common and may include replacing sections of siding or fixing underlying issues.
Full Siding Replacement - Replacing entire sections or the full lap siding can cost from $2,000 to $5,000 or more. Larger, more complex projects, like extensive damage or older siding removal, tend to push into the higher end of this range.
Complete Home Siding Overhaul - Complete siding replacement for an average-sized home can range from $8,000 to $20,000+. These larger projects are less frequent but are handled by experienced local service providers capable of managing comprehensive renovations.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es lap siding to need repair? Common causes include weather damage, rot, insect infestation, or aging materials that lead to cracks, warping, or looseness requiring professional attention.
How can I tell if my lap siding needs repair? Signs such as visible cracks, peeling paint, sagging sections, or water stains are indicators that local contractors may need to assess and address potential damage.
What types of lap siding repair services are available? Service providers can handle tasks like replacing damaged boards, sealing gaps, repainting, or restoring the siding to improve appearance and durability.
Are there different materials used for lap siding repairs? Yes, local contractors may work with various materials such as vinyl, wood, or fiber cement to match existing siding and ensure proper repair.
What are common issues that repair services can fix in lap siding? Repairs often address issues like cracked or missing boards, warping, water damage, and loose panels to maintain siding integrity.
